دبال هو أداة لدوري قطع احتياطية من البيانات (مثل النسخ الاحتياطي قاعدة بيانات) لS3 الأمازون على & nbsp؛ وتشمل الميزات دبال.:
على & nbsp؛ * أداة CLI ومكتبة بايثون.
على & nbsp؛ * التناوب التلقائي للملفات
على & nbsp؛ * تاريخ التلقائية ملف يستند التشذيب.
لماذا أداة أخرى احتياطية S3؟
معظم الأدوات الاحتياطية هناك تم foucused إما على النسخ الاحتياطي الدلائل كلها من الملفات أو لم تقدم التناوب / أدوات تقليم كنت أبحث عنه.
التركيب والاستخدام
على & nbsp؛ 1. تشغيل PIP تثبيت الدبال.
على & nbsp؛ 2. إنشاء ملف التكوين كما يلي في ./humus.ini، ~ / humus.ini، /etc/humus.ini، أو /etc/humus/humus.ini:
على & nbsp؛ [AWS]
على & nbsp؛ access_key = <ك AWS ACCESS KEY>
على & nbsp؛ secret_key = <ك AWS SECRET KEY>
على & nbsp؛ دلو = بعض دلو اسم
على & nbsp؛ # كل شيء بعد هذه النقطة هو اختياري
على & nbsp؛ مسار = bacups
على & nbsp؛ [الدبال]
على & nbsp؛ # عدد الملفات موجودة في الدليل S3 قبل الحصول على قلص
على & nbsp؛ count_limit = 2
على & nbsp؛ # عمر في أيام حيث ينبغي تقليص ملفات
على & nbsp؛ age_limit = 2
على & nbsp؛ # حجم قطعة في بايت البيانات التي يتم تمريرها إلى BZ2
على & nbsp؛ chunk_size = 1024
على & nbsp؛ 3. تشغيل my_filename target_file الدبال الأوامر أو output_cmd | الدبال my_filename كلما كنت تريد أن تجعل نسخة احتياطية جديدة
المتطلبات:.
بيثون
لم يتم العثور على التعليقات